Emmanuel College vs. Keystone College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, Emmanuel College or Keystone College?

  • Emmanuel College is 197.3% more expensive to attend than Keystone College for in-state tuition ($44,448.00 vs. $14,950.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 197.3% higher at Emmanuel College than Keystone College ($44,448.00 vs. $14,950.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at Keystone College than Emmanuel College ($15,559 vs. $32,273)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Keystone College are 40.6% lower than costs at Emmanuel College ($11,900 vs. $16,730)
  • The same percent of students receive financial grant aid at Emmanuel College as Keystone College (100% vs. 100%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by Emmanuel College students is 94.9% larger than aid received Keystone College ($29,956 vs. $15,368)

Emmanuel College vs. Keystone College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, Emmanuel College or Keystone College?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between Keystone College and Emmanuel College.

  • The graduation rate at Emmanuel College is higher than Keystone College (63% vs. 39%)
  • Graduates from Emmanuel College earn on average $17,200 more per year than Keystone College graduates after ten years. ($50,600 vs. $33,400)
  • Keystone College students graduate with a $1,000 lower median federal student loan debt than Emmanuel College graduates. ($26,000 vs. $27,000)
  • Keystone College graduates are paying $11 less per month on federal student loans than Emmanuel College graduates. ($268 vs. $279)
  • More Emmanuel College gra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former Keystone College students, three years after graduation. (74% vs. 57%)
